J Sloan wrote:

> Hi All,
>
> We're setting up some new sendmail boxes
> which we intend to keep pretty busy, on the
> order of millions of messages/mo anyway.
>
> The systems are dual processor Dell 2450
> w/ perc raid running Red Hat 7.3 -
>
> Following the best practices from the sendmail
> BOF at Linux World, we've installed sendmail
> 8.12.5, and have created 16 queues on reiserfs
> partitions which are mounted -notail, -noatime.
>
> Do any sendmail/kernel gurus have words of
> wisdom on recommended kernel sysctl params
> for such a beast? I mean they look good, but
> I'd like to make sure I'm getting the best possible
> sendmail performance and not missing anything.
>
> The sendmail guy at the BOF lost his laptop or
> something and didn't have the recommended
> params handy -  I haven't been able to raise
> him since then either.
>
> Any pointers, or whacks with clue-by-fours are
> gladly accepted.
